在数字化时代,文件下载是我们日常生活中非常常见的操作。无论是下载音乐、视频还是文档,掌握一些高效的方法总是很有帮助的。今天,我就来和大家分享一下如何使用Sublime Text编辑器配合jQuery插件来下载文件,让你轻松又高效地完成下载任务。
Sublime Text编辑器简介
Sublime Text是一款非常受欢迎的代码编辑器,它拥有简洁的界面、强大的功能和高度的可定制性。Sublime Text支持多种编程语言,包括HTML、CSS、JavaScript、PHP等,非常适合前端开发者和程序员使用。
jQuery插件简介
jQuery是一个快速、小巧且功能丰富的JavaScript库,它简化了HTML文档遍历、事件处理、动画和Ajax操作。jQuery插件是jQuery库的扩展,它提供了更多的功能和便利。
使用Sublime Text编辑器配合jQuery插件下载文件
1. 安装Sublime Text编辑器
首先,你需要下载并安装Sublime Text编辑器。你可以从官方网站(https://www.sublimetext.com/)下载适合你操作系统的版本。
2. 创建HTML文件
在Sublime Text中,创建一个新的HTML文件。你可以使用以下代码作为示例:
<!DOCTYPE html>
<html>
<head>
<title>文件下载示例</title>
<script src="https://code.jquery.com/jquery-3.6.0.min.js"></script>
</head>
<body>
<button id="downloadBtn">下载文件</button>
<script>
$(document).ready(function() {
$('#downloadBtn').click(function() {
var url = 'https://example.com/file.zip'; // 替换为你要下载的文件URL
var filename = 'downloaded_file.zip'; // 下载后的文件名
downloadFile(url, filename);
});
});
function downloadFile(url, filename) {
$.ajax({
url: url,
type: 'GET',
success: function(data) {
var blob = new Blob([data], { type: 'application/octet-stream' });
var url = window.URL.createObjectURL(blob);
var a = document.createElement('a');
a.style.display = 'none';
a.href = url;
a.download = filename;
document.body.appendChild(a);
a.click();
window.URL.revokeObjectURL(url);
alert('文件下载成功!');
},
error: function() {
alert('文件下载失败!');
}
});
}
</script>
</body>
</html>
3. 下载文件
在上述代码中,我们创建了一个按钮,当点击该按钮时,会触发下载文件的请求。你可以将url变量替换为你想要下载的文件的URL,将filename变量替换为你想要保存的文件名。
4. 运行HTML文件
在Sublime Text中,按Ctrl + B(或Cmd + B)运行HTML文件。点击按钮后,你就可以看到下载的文件了。
总结
通过使用Sublime Text编辑器和jQuery插件,你可以轻松地实现文件下载功能。这种方法不仅简单易用,而且可以方便地集成到你的项目中。希望这篇文章能帮助你提高工作效率,更好地完成文件下载任务。
